July 29, 2010 - PRLog -- The Yonkers Downtown Waterfront Business Improvement District welcomed a new neighbor on July 22 with a grand opening ceremony for the Dolphin, a  7,100 square-foot seafood restaurant offering outdoor dining located at the waterfront, 1 Van Der Donck Street. It marked the fourth new enterprise to open its doors for business in downtown Yonkers since April.

Steve Sansone, Executive Director of the Yonkers Downtown BID, joined Yonkers Mayor Phil Amicone; Yonkers Councilwoman Patricia McDow, who is also a member of the Yonkers BID Board of Directors, and other elected officials and local merchants in welcoming the Dolphin’s owners and staff including restaurateur Elio Rugova who was a  three-start chef at Captain’s Table in Manhattan and his four sons: Jimmy Rugova, restaurant manager; Skel Rugova, Agron Rugova and Drit Rugova and chef David Hubert.  The Rugova family also lives in Yonkers.

Sansone said: “The Dolphin is an exciting addition to the Yonkers Downtown which has become one of Westchester’s hottest destinations for dining and entertainment.” He added: “The Dolphin is located in the heart of the waterfront where so much great and free outdoor events are  happening including the BID’s Annual Jazz and Blues Concert Series, Evolution Arts, Main Street Film Series at Dusk, the Half Moon Festival and, of course, the annual Riverfest extravaganza in September. It’s not surprising that thousands of visitors from throughout the region have discovered that the Yonkers Downtown Waterfront has so much to offer for every member of the family.”  

Sansone also noted that over the past three months, Yonkers downtown has been experiencing an uptick in new business openings in spite of the recession. “In addition to the Dolphin, we’ve welcomed Key Bank, Retro Fitness and a new pediatric dental practice, Kids Smile Pediatric Dentistry. And we are looking forward to welcoming additional new businesses scheduled to open here in the coming months.”

In addition, the arrival of the Dolphin goes against the national trend which saw a decline in the opening of full-service restaurants over the past year, according to research by The NPD Group.

The Dolphin owners made extensive renovations of the site, formerly the Pier View Restaurant, including a re-designed kitchen, wood, stone and glass finishes on a new nautically themed street facade, new restrooms, LED lighting,  two bars and an international wine collection. The two-level restaurant provides indoor seating for 170 and outdoor seating for 100.

The restaurant is the second generation “Dolphin.” Elio Rugova opened and ran the first “Dolphin” on Manhattan’s East Side for seven years. He also worked at Smith & Wollensky Steakhouse in Las Vegas, Mulino’s Restaurant, White Plains and others.

The Yonkers Downtown/Waterfront Business Improvement District was created to promote and implement the economic revitalization of the District and the City of Yonkers. The BID is also designed to maintain the downtown streets, contribute to public safety, landscape the district, market special events and create promotional opportunities to highlight the area. Additionally, the BID will preserve and encourage the cultural, historic, tourist and civic interest of the District and the City of Yonkers.
